2013-07-31 7 views
6

메서드를 마우스 오른쪽 단추로 클릭하고 을 선택합니다. 구현으로 이동합니다. 두 가지 구현이 자주 제공됩니다. 내 소스 코드에서 하나의 참조 하나 ...이 예에서 두 가지 구현 방법? (VS2012 + ReSharper 7.1)

enter image description here

, EmailService는 현재 비주얼 스튜디오 솔루션에로드 프로젝트 참조로 참조하는 다른 프로젝트입니다.

소스 코드를 선택하면 예상대로 (예 : 예상대로) 소스 코드를 선택하는 대신 아무 것도하지 않는 것 같습니다.

이것은 여러 프로젝트의 여러 개발 기계에서 발생했습니다.

이 문제의 원인은 무엇입니까? 으로 이동하면 직접 소스 코드 구현으로 이동하게됩니까?

ReSharper 7.1이 설치된 Visual Studio 2012에서 이러한 현상이 발생합니다.

+1

VS2010 + R # 7.1에서도 이것을 보았습니다. – GolfWolf

+0

프로젝트 참조와 어셈블리 참조에 문제가있는 것 같습니다. 메모장에서'csproj '를보세요. – AakashM

답변

2

Alt-Shift-T 또는 기호 검색에 필요한 항목이 있으면 포함 라이브러리 유형에 대한 확인란이 선택되어 있습니까?

그렇지 않은 경우 this Resharper bug 일 수 있습니다. 작은 재현 가능한 예제를 만들고 거기에 첨부하면 문제를 해결하는 데 도움을 줄 수 있습니다.)

+0

아니요, 해당 확인란이 선택되어 있지 않습니다. –